Method
Soup Preparation
- 1
Prepare the Fish Stock
In a large pot, bring the water to a boil. Add the mackerel fish and cook until it is fully cooked, about 15-20 minutes. Remove the fish and set aside to cool.
- 2
Make the Broth
In the same water, add tamarind paste, galangal, lemongrass, kaffir lime leaves, and chili paste. Simmer for 30 minutes to let the flavors meld.
- 3
Strain the Broth
Remove the solids from the broth using a fine mesh strainer. Return the liquid to the pot.
- 4
Flavor the Broth
Add fish sauce, sugar, and salt to taste. Bring the broth to a gentle simmer.
- 5
Flake the Fish
Once the mackerel has cooled, flake the fish meat and set aside for serving.
